Halloween, Everyone!

Hey ghouls and gals!  It's been far too long since our last news report but the ball has never stopped rolling!  Though it's Con season and we've been a little quiet, we've never stopped believin'!  We here at enterVOID have been cracking our whips and trying to churn out those beautiful comix you all love to read.  And meanwhile we've also got lots of big projects on the horizon.

Recently the first annual Wacky Races Tournament devised by Qyzex declared a winner in the form of JAZ and her entry, Merrick and his daughter!  JAZ's entry was a strong contender from beginning to end and as usual she sets a precedent for strong emotional and visual storytelling.  You should be proud of yourself; you set an example we can all learn from!  Despite the lack of competition in the last round, very strong and awesome comics were made by competitors all around and I'm sure they'll be remembered for some time to come!  

While it's been a few months since the exciting first volume of our enterVOID anthology initiative, don't worry because there's a lot more coming down the pipeline.  We're continuing to strengthen the effort by releasing a second anthology series The Black Stripe.  The Black Stripe differentiates itself from the VOID anthology due to it's focus on thematic short stories rather than character centric stories much like VOID's former anthology Pulpo.  So if you haven't checked it out, there's still plenty of time before the deadline so look at the thread here and check out the cover contest here.  With this initiative enterVOID will be producing two separate anthology series on an annual basis.  So let's work together to make these books a great success!

And of course, no post during the Halloween season would be complete without mentioning our annual event the Month of the Dead (MOTD)!  Though the month is almost over, it's our yearly event where dead characters are returned to the mortal coil to do battle once again.  Luckily we've had a few great entries this month but keep it coming before the end folks!  This'll be your last chance to dust off those corpses before they return from whence they came and become unusable for battles until next year.  

Otherwise we've got a few cool events started by other members trying to bring the community closer!  NothingGoingOn has a streaming movie night that may interest folks out there so check out that thread here and see if the titles perk your interest.  It's just a time to be chill, enjoy some movies with your online friends and keep on drawing.  Simultaneously, Pi has started live drawing jam sessions on livestream.  Even if you miss a scheduled session you can catch old recordings on his stream.  Check it out!  And also the chatroom (whose button you can find under Social to the right) has instituted a Critique Night every Thursday!  VOID's lifeblood is in the critiques so go and give it a whirl!

Have you ever wondered what goes on behind the curtains?  Perhaps you've wondered how the approval process works here?  Well, we've got a live action dramatization performed by the real live approval committee (a good chunk of them) and me!  And as an offshoot of that, our very own delicious Pi has hosted a cooking show alongside myself.  So if you're interested, check those out here and here respectively!

Well I hope you're all decked out for Halloween and having fun!  We've still got lots more comics as well as other projects.  So keep those utensils moving and draw me more comics!  Stay safe everyone!  Peace out!
